Tongji University and Tsinghua University stand as prestigious pillars of design education within mainland China. With their expansive campuses and large, diverse student populations, they offer an ideal environment for those seeking total immersion in Chinese culture and design practices. 

The Hong Kong Polytechnic University (PolyU), meanwhile, offers a distinctively globalized academic experience. It boasts a perfect score of 100 on the QS International Faculty Ratio indicator, alongside impressive metrics for International Student Ratio (80.7) and International Research Collaboration (74.2).

Beyond its top-tier status in Art and Design, PolyU ranks as the fifth-best institution in the Times Higher Education Young University Rankings 2022. 

PolyU features four interdisciplinary Master’s in Design programs, expertly blending artistic vision with technological prowess:

  • Innovative Business Design
  • Intelligent Systems Design
  • Smart Service Design
  • Transitional Environments Design

PolyU is a strategic hub for leveraging Hong Kong’s technological growth. Their Innovative Design programs are deeply integrated into a thriving technology startup ecosystem. With dedicated funding schemes—such as the Micro Fund and Angel Fund—and a robust network of mentors, PolyU empowers students to launch successful ventures and pursue long-term entrepreneurial success.

Furthermore, Hong Kong’s unique position as a gateway to China, combined with its distinct legal and economic system, provides a unparalleled environment for studying design within an Asian context.

Royal College of Art is the best worldwide and the best in UK

The Royal College of Art (RCA) in London remains the UK's premier institution dedicated exclusively to postgraduate Art and Design education. Immersing yourself in such a specialized environment offers a transformative experience that is rare among generalist universities. 

The School of Design at the RCA maintains active collaborations with industry leaders, ensuring students engage in high-impact projects that are both relevant and ready for the real world. 

Their diverse Master’s programs in Design include:

  • Global Innovation Design
  • Service Design
  • Innovation Design Engineering
  • Healthcare Design
  • City Design

Each of these institutions offers a distinct educational experience. If you are looking to study at one of the world's most historic and prestigious research universities,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) is an unparalleled choice.  

MIT, an Ivy League powerhouse consistently topping the QS rankings, offers a unique Master’s program in Integrated Design & Management. This program is taught by a collaborative faculty from three distinct disciplines: Design, Business, and Engineering. 

The program is specifically tailored for early-to-mid-career professionals with at least three years of industry experience.

However, if you prioritize a university’s social mission and core values over global prestige, the Pratt Institute may be your ideal destination. 

The Pratt Institute is deeply committed to community impact. Choosing to study here means a dedication to using design as a force for social good. Founded in 1887, Charles Pratt established the institute with a radical mission: to provide high-quality education to all, regardless of race, gender, or social class, ultimately aiming to improve the lives of underserved populations. 

With campuses located in Brooklyn and Manhattan, NYC, students are immersed in one of the world’s most vibrant art and culture epicenters. 

They offer four flagship Master’s programs in Design:

  • Communications Design
  • Industrial Design
  • Interior Design
  • Packaging, Identities and Systems Design

Finland is frequently ranked among the world’s most livable nations, offering high quality of life, robust public healthcare, exceptional safety, and abundant green spaces. Finnish education is globally recognized, and for students from the EU/EEA or Switzerland, tuition is often free.

Aalto University represents the best of both heritage and modernity. Established in 2010 through the merger of the Helsinki University of Technology, the Helsinki School of Economics, and the University of Art and Design Helsinki, Aalto integrates Technology, Business, and Design to deliver some of the world’s most innovative programs: 

  • Collaborative and Industrial Design
  • Creative Sustainability
  • Contemporary Design
  • International Design Business Management
  • Fashion, Clothing, and Textile Design

RMIT University has the best Design programmes in Australia

RMIT University stands as the leading institution for Art and Design in Australia and New Zealand. Beyond its academic status, Melbourne offers a world-class lifestyle, making Australia a top pick for those who value outdoor adventure and cultural inclusivity.

The university specializes in the intersection of Design, Technology, and Enterprise, specifically catering to high-achieving students.

The RMIT School of Design offers the following Master’s programs:

  • Communication Design
  • Animation, Games, and Interactivity
  • Design Futures
  • Design Innovation and Technology
